1 Ducat from Abbey of Fulda. Issued from 1715 to 1726. Struck in Gold (.986). Measures 0 mm and weighs 3.44 g.

Obverse
Bust of Constantine right, legend surrounding. (CONST(antinus) D(ei) G(ratia) S(acri) R(omani) I(mperii) P(rinceps,) A(bbas) FVLD(ensis,) D(ivae) A(ugustae) A(rchicanacellarius,) P(er) G(ermaniam) &(et) G(alliam) P(rimas)
"Constantine, by the Grace of God, Prince of the Holy Roman Empire, Abbey of Fulda, Chief Chancellor (Archchancellor) of the Divine Emperor (Augustus), for Germany and France (Gaul/Gallia) Primas (title of honor for the most important Roman Catholic bishop))
Reverse
Helmeted arms, legend and date surrounding. (Purpose and endurance)
